The story
Perched in the hills above Rovereto, on the slopes of Monte Baldo, Maso Palù is a restaurant that puts the local landscape on the plate. In Brentonico, the Amadori and Girardelli families run a welcoming spot dedicated to genuine Alpine cuisine, operating with a philosophy that looks to the past to bring it into a new era: “Rivisitare il nostro passato e portarlo in una 'nuova era' è la nostra filosofia.”
From the home page, the message is clear – a focus on unique territory, genuineness at km0, and “gusto per la tradizione.” That commitment to quality and value has earned Maso Palù a Michelin Bib Gourmand, recognizing good quality, good value cooking. The restaurant has been perfecting its craft since 1984, centering its offering around a monthly-changing tasting menu that follows the rhythms of the seasons.
The menu is structured to highlight small local producers and the best the surrounding land has to offer. It all begins with the “Benvenuto della Cucina,” followed by the antipasto del maso – a course that might include polenta with tartufo del Baldo (truffle from Monte Baldo), spontaneous herb bon bons, and a crispy puff pastry with marinated trout fillet from the Sorne stream and ricotta.
